Answered step by step
Verified Expert Solution
Question
1 Approved Answer
3.Briefly describe multiple parts of the following program and different scenarios when running it. def main (): total=0.0 counter=0 number=0.0 if path=input('Please enter the path
3.Briefly describe multiple parts of the following program and different scenarios when running it. def main (): total=0.0 counter=0 number=0.0 if path=input('Please enter the path where your file is located: ') with open (path, 'r') as infile: for line in infile: try: counter=+counter+l average=total/counter print (f'Average= (average}') number=float (line) except IOError: else: total total+number print('Could not locate the file!\ \ ') print('All lines should be numeric values!\ \ ') print('We are done\ \ ') finally : except ValueError: name main () print('See you next time!\ \ ') main
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started